Subject:
Invalid command issued to smartd by web interface
Description:
Smartd does not start because web interface scripts issue a command not
suported by smartd.

Code: Select all

Jun 8 10:16:38 	nas4free 	root: /etc/rc: WARNING: failed to start smartd
Jun 8 10:16:38 	nas4free 	smartd[1747]: Unable to register device /dev/ada0 (no
Directive -d removable). Exiting.
Jun 8 10:16:38 	nas4free 	smartd[1747]: Unable to register ATA device /dev/ada0
at line 1 of file /var/etc/smartd.conf

This happens only to non-ata devices (i.e. your USB stick). This is not a issue for your ATA hard disks. Most USB sticks are not smart compliant anyway.
